    By 'settings', do you mean the actual configuration for the benchmark, or do you really mean after creating a character you wish to save it as a template to use in creating a character in the actual game? If it's the former, on the Benchmark splash screen click the 'settings' button, then after making adjustments in settings, simply click 'OK' at the bottom right corner of the window - it should save it automatically. If it's the later, after creating your character in the Benchmark it will ask if you want to save what you have done to a 'save slot' which is saved in your My Documents folder. This can be accessed in the main game on the character creation screen.
